What it means

To understand the Agarwal community is, in part, to understand joint-family capital. In the Agarwal tradition, joint-family capital is pooling risk and capital across generations.

It is less a rule written down than a habit absorbed — at the dinner table, behind the counter, and across generations of a business family.

Why it works

Principles like this one look unglamorous in good times and prove their worth in every downturn, when discipline separates the businesses that survive from those that do not.

Taken together, the community's values form a coherent operating system: conservative where it counts, bold where it pays.
